SEOにおいて301リダイレクトが重要な理由は、古いページを新しいページに置き換えた場合や、URLを変更する場合に、検索エンジンが正しく新しいページをインデックスすることができるようにするためです。
301リダイレクトは、古いページのURLから新しいページのURLへの自動的な転送を行うものであり、検索エンジンに対しても正確な情報を提供することができます。これにより、古いページから得られていたランキングやSEO効果を新しいページへ引き継ぐことが可能となります。
また、301リダイレクトはユーザー体験にも良影響を与えます。例えば、ユーザーがブックマークしてお気に入り登録している旧バージョンのURLからアクセスした場合でも自動的に新しいバージョンのURLへ転送されるため、ユーザーは迷わず最新版のコンテンツを閲覧できます。
総じて言えることは、「404 Not Found」エラーページや「302 Found」リダイレクトではなく、「301 Moved Permanently」リダイレクトを使うことが、SEOにおいて重要であるということです。301リダイレクトを正しく設定することで、検索エンジンに対してもユーザーに対しても適切な情報提供ができるようになります。
301リダイレクトの設定方法とは?
301リダイレクトは、ウェブサイトのページを移動または削除した場合に、古いURLから新しいURLに自動的に転送することができる方法です。この方法を使用することで、ユーザーが古いURLにアクセスしても、新しいページに自動的に転送されるため、ユーザーの利便性が向上します。
301リダイレクトを設定するためには、ウェブサイトの.htaccessファイルを編集する必要があります。まず、301リダイレクトを設定したいページの古いURLと新しいURLを決定します。次に、以下のようなコードを.htaccessファイル内に追加します。
RewriteEngine On
RewriteCond %{REQUEST_URI} /old-page-url/
RewriteRule ^(.*)$ http://example.com/new-page-url/ [L,R=301]
このコードでは、「/old-page-url/」という古いURLから、「http://example.com/new-page-url/」という新しいURLへの転送が行われます。また、「R=301」はHTTPステータスコード「301 Moved Permanently」を返すことを意味します。
以上のような手順で.htaccessファイル内で301リダイレクトを設定することが可能です。ただし、注意点としては正確なURLの入力ミスや、転送先のURLが存在しない場合はエラーが発生するため、設定前に必ず確認することが重要です。